Laser remelting is a surface modification technology that continuously scans the surface of the alloy with a high-energy laser beam
and the process of laser remelting is rapid heating then followed by rapid cooling.It can improve the surface wear resistance and corrosion resistance by refining the microstructure
reducing segregation and forming supersaturated solid solution.The influence of temperature field on the morphology evolution of molten pool and the solidification mechanism of remelted layer were described
and the research progress in laser remelting surface strengthening technology in improving the wear resistance and corrosion resistance of alloys was expounded.Finally
the practical application of laser remelting surface modification technology was prospected.
